Skip to content

Latest commit

 

History

History
91 lines (62 loc) · 3.04 KB

README_zh-CN.md

File metadata and controls

91 lines (62 loc) · 3.04 KB

banner

GitHub license Codecov Package Quality npm package NPM downloads PRs Welcome Join the chat at https://gitter.im/feflow/feflow-cli developing with feflow

致力于提升研发效率和规范的工程化解决方案,使用 Node.js编写.

特性

  • 强大的插件机制,易于扩展.
  • 和Yeoman集成,很容易通过Yeoman脚手架进行项目的初始化创建.
  • 支持多种主流构建,包括webpack, fis等等
  • 定义了一系列规范,包括Commit规范和ESLint规范.
  • CLI的内核和插件层分离,当和最新版本不兼容时会采取全量更新和增量更新策略。

安装

$ npm install feflow-cli -g

快速使用

初始化项目

$ feflow init
$ cd <folder>

本地开发

$ feflow dev

代码检查

$ feflow lint

生产环境打包

$ feflow build

部署文件

$ feflow deploy

安装 脚手架或插件

$ feflow install <package>

文档

整体架构

如何贡献

  1. 从目前已经存在的issue或者提出一个新的issue去讨论新的特性或者存在的bug.
  2. 在Github上Fork 仓库_,然后在master或者其它分支上开始进行您的修改.
  3. 编写测试用例表明某个bug被修复掉了或者新的特性可以正常工作.
  4. 提交PR直到它被merge或者发布出去了. :) 记得把您添加进 AUTHORS_.

感谢所有为本项目贡献代码的人

版本日志

版本日志

许可证

MIT